Improving Prenatal Diagnosis Precision for Congenital Clubfoot by Using Three-Dimensional Ultrasonography

Summary
Three-dimensional ultrasonography improves prenatal clubfoot diagnosis. The calcaneopedal block angle effectively predicts the need for postnatal treatment in infants with congenital clubfoot.
Area of Science:
- Fetal Medicine
- Orthopedic Surgery
- Medical Imaging
Background:
- Congenital clubfoot diagnosis traditionally uses 2D ultrasonography.
- Predicting postnatal treatment needs remains a challenge.
- 3D ultrasonography offers enhanced visualization for fetal anomalies.
Purpose of the Study:
- To evaluate 3D ultrasonography parameters for differentiating pathological clubfoot.
- To predict postnatal treatment requirements based on prenatal ultrasound findings.
- To compare sonographic variables between treated and non-treated clubfoot cases.
Main Methods:
- Retrospective analysis of 31 pregnancies (47 feet) with suspected clubfoot (2018-2021).
- Utilized 3D ultrasonography to measure hindfoot varus, equinus, calcaneopedal block, and forefoot adduction angles.
- Compared prenatal measurements with postnatal treatment outcomes (serial casting, Achilles tenotomy).
Main Results:
- 37 feet (78.7%) required postnatal treatment.
- Treated feet showed significantly higher hindfoot varus (60.5° vs. 46.6°) and calcaneopedal block (65.6° vs. 26.6°) deviations.
- Calcaneopedal block deviation (threshold 46.2°) demonstrated high diagnostic accuracy (AUC 0.98, sensitivity 97%, specificity 90%).
Conclusions:
- 3D ultrasonography provides detailed prenatal assessment of clubfoot.
- The calcaneopedal block angle is a strong predictor of postnatal treatment necessity.
- This imaging technique can guide clinical management and parental counseling for congenital clubfoot.
